Konvertera PPS till PPT med GroupDocs.Conversion för .NET: En steg-för-steg-guide

Introduktion

Att konvertera en Microsoft PowerPoint-bildspelsfil (.pps) till ett PowerPoint-presentationsformat (.ppt) kan vara besvärligt om det görs manuellt. Att använda GroupDocs.Conversion för .NET förenklar dock processen och gör den effektiv och felfri. Den här guiden visar dig hur du enkelt konverterar PPS-filer till PPT-format.

Vad du kommer att lära dig

  • Konfigurera GroupDocs.Conversion för .NET i ditt projekt
  • Steg-för-steg-implementering av konvertering av PPS till PPT med hjälp av C#
  • Viktiga konfigurationsalternativ och tips för prestandaoptimering
  • Verkliga tillämpningar av denna konverteringsprocess

Nu ska vi utforska de förutsättningar du behöver innan du dyker in i koden.

Förkunskapskrav

Innan vi börjar, se till att du har följande på plats:

Nödvändiga bibliotek och versioner

  • GroupDocs.Conversion för .NETVersion 25.3.0 eller senare.

Krav för miljöinstallation

  • En .NET-utvecklingsmiljö (Visual Studio rekommenderas).
  • Grundläggande kunskaper i C#-programmering.

Kunskapsförkunskaper

  • Kunskap om filhantering i C#
  • Förståelse för .NET-projektuppsättning och -hantering.

Med dessa förutsättningar täckta, låt oss gå vidare till att konfigurera GroupDocs.Conversion för ditt .NET-projekt.

Konfigurera GroupDocs.Conversion för .NET

För att börja använda GroupDocs.Conversion måste du installera det i ditt projekt. Så här gör du:

NuGet-pakethanterarkonsolen

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I

dotnet add package GroupDocs.Conversion --version 25.3.0

Steg för att förvärva licens

  1. Gratis provperiodBörja med att ladda ner en testversion för att testa funktionerna.
  2. Tillfällig licensAnsök om en tillfällig licens om du behöver mer tid än vad den kostnadsfria provperioden erbjuder.
  3. KöpaÖverväg att köpa en fullständig licens för långvarig användning.

Så här kan du initiera och konfigurera GroupDocs.Conversion i din C#-kod:

using System;
using GroupDocs.Conversion;

namespace PPSConversionExample
{
    class Program
    {
        static void Main(string[] args)
        {
            // Initiera Converter-objektet med en sökväg till ett .pps-dokument.
            using (var converter = new Converter("YOUR_DOCUMENT_DIRECTORY/SAMPLE_PPS.pps"))
            {
                // Ytterligare steg för installation och konvertering följer här.
            }
        }
    }
}

Implementeringsguide

I det här avsnittet kommer vi att dela upp implementeringen i logiska delar för att konvertera PPS till PPT.

Laddar källfilen

Ladda först din källfil med .pps med GroupDocs.Conversion. Det här steget innebär att skapa en instans av Converter klassen och skickar sökvägen till ditt PPS-dokument.

using (var converter = new Converter("YOUR_DOCUMENT_DIRECTORY/SAMPLE_PPS.pps"))
{
    // Konverteringsstegen kommer att beskrivas i efterföljande avsnitt.
}

Konfigurera konverteringsalternativ

Konfigurera sedan konverteringsalternativen för att ange att du vill konvertera filen till ett .ppt-format. Detta innebär att du konfigurerar PresentationConvertOptions.

using GroupDocs.Conversion.Options.Convert;

var options = new PresentationConvertOptions 
{
    Format = GroupDocs.Conversion.FileTypes.PresentationFileType.Ppt
};

Utföra konverteringen

Med dina alternativ konfigurerade kan du nu utföra konverteringen och spara utdatafilen.

string outputFolder = "YOUR_OUTPUT_DIRECTORY";
string outputFile = Path.Combine(outputFolder, "pps-converted-to.ppt");

converter.Convert(outputFile, options);

Förklaring av nyckelkonfigurationsalternativ:

  • Formatera: Anger målformatet för konverteringen (PPT i det här fallet).

Felsökningstips

  • Se till att dina filsökvägar är korrekta för att undvika FileNotFoundException.
  • Kontrollera att du har tillräckliga behörigheter för att läsa och skriva filer.

Praktiska tillämpningar

Låt oss utforska några verkliga användningsfall där det kan vara fördelaktigt att konvertera PPS till PPT:

  1. Automatisera rapportgenereringKonvertera automatiskt arkiverade presentationer till det mer använda PPT-formatet.
  2. Integration med dokumenthanteringssystemIntegrera konverteringsfunktioner sömlöst i dina dokumenthanteringsarbetsflöden.
  3. Förbättring av samarbetsverktygFörbättra samarbetsverktygen genom att låta användare arbeta med ett enhetligt presentationsformat.

Prestandaöverväganden

När du implementerar den här lösningen, överväg dessa tips för prestandaoptimering:

  • Optimera filhanteringsåtgärder för att minska minnesanvändningen.
  • Använd asynkrona metoder där det är möjligt för bättre respons.
  • Följ bästa praxis för hantering av .NET-minne, till exempel att kassera objekt omedelbart efter användning.

Slutsats

Vi har gått igenom det viktigaste för att konvertera PPS-filer till PPT-format med GroupDocs.Conversion för .NET. Genom att följa den här guiden kan du automatisera och effektivisera dina presentationskonverteringsprocesser.

Nästa steg

  • Experimentera med olika konfigurationsalternativ.
  • Utforska ytterligare filformat som stöds av GroupDocs.Conversion.

Redo att omsätta det du lärt dig i praktiken? Kasta dig in och börja konvertera!

FAQ-sektion

1. Vad är skillnaden mellan PPS- och PPT-filer?

  • PPS är ett bildspelsformat, medan PPT inkluderar hela presentationen med alla bilder.

2. Kan jag konvertera flera PPS-filer samtidigt med GroupDocs.Conversion?

  • Ja, genom att iterera över en lista med filsökvägar och tillämpa konverteringslogiken på var och en.

3. Vilka andra format kan GroupDocs.Conversion hantera?

  • Den stöder ett brett utbud av dokumentformat, inklusive Word, Excel, PDF, bilder etc.

4. Hur felsöker jag konverteringsfel?

  • Kontrollera filsökvägar och behörigheter och se de detaljerade loggarna för felmeddelanden.

5. Finns det support tillgänglig om jag stöter på problem?

  • Ja, GroupDocs erbjuder ett omfattande supportforum där du kan söka hjälp.

Resurser